Three weeks had passed, and, with so many influences around her, Kaze began talking slower, and more normally
(I didn't like doing all those run-together words ^^). By now, the turtles and cats had become good friends, though
there was a bit of tension between Kaze and Michelangelo. Splinter had taken the girls in, but feared they might get,
uh, "hungry". Cat instincts, people. One morning, Kaze walked into the kitchen with a look of controlled anger.
"Mikey, have you been using my CD player?"
"No", Mikey replied, all too innocent.
"Then why is there" She took out a slice of balogna out of it. "balogna init?
"Are you mad?"
"Yougot that right!"
"Then it done its job."
"How bout I knock youupside your a#%?"
"Oh, yeah? How about I make that flower a permanent part of your head?"
"Wow, Mike knows a three-syllable word", whispered Tsuchi as she nudged Leo. Leonardo sniggered quietly.
"Well, can you reachit?" Kaze began jumping out of Mike's reach.
Hi and Raphael turned around."Don't make us turn this kitchen around, because. . .because. . ." Hi said.
"We will", Raph finished. Mike left the kitchen without eating. "Huh" Raph stared at Mike until he was out of sight. "Mike actually left without eating."
Leonardo, remembering Tsuchi's comment, burst into laughter. "What's so funny, Perfect?"
"I said Mike knows a three-syllable word", Tsuchi said while Leo calmed down.
"What word?" Raph asked.
" ' Permanent' ", said Tsuchi. "You have a short memory." Muffled screams were coming from Donatello's room. "What was that?!"
